Output ef268463c8cb52ae817f2900bfb9fa57a645b1af7c9cf867c255d49cb297ca48:1

value
63435000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188d653d26e8acf59bfcda42a5a7c82da746dc5b OP_EQUAL
address
9tg6GKg36hjBJqU1wgFW1RAqFbpjnEh2VY
transaction
ef268463c8cb52ae817f2900bfb9fa57a645b1af7c9cf867c255d49cb297ca48